16 | struct iovec |
17 | { | |
18 | void __user *iov_base; /* BSD uses caddr_t (1003.1g requires void *) */ | |
19 | __kernel_size_t iov_len; /* Must be size_t (1003.1g) */ | |
20 | }; | |
21 | ||
1da177e4 LT |
22 | /* |
23 | * UIO_MAXIOV shall be at least 16 1003.1g (5.4.1.1) | |
24 | */ | |
25 | ||
26 | #define UIO_FASTIOV 8 | |
27 | #define UIO_MAXIOV 1024 | |

36 | /* |
37 | * Total number of bytes covered by an iovec. | |
38 | * | |
39 | * NOTE that it is not safe to use this function until all the iovec's | |
40 | * segment lengths have been validated. Because the individual lengths can | |
41 | * overflow a size_t when added together. | |
42 | */ | |
43 | static inline size_t iov_length(const struct iovec *iov, unsigned long nr_segs) | |
44 | { | |
45 | unsigned long seg; | |
46 | size_t ret = 0; | |
47 | ||
48 | for (seg = 0; seg < nr_segs; seg++) | |
49 | ret += iov[seg].iov_len; | |
50 | return ret; | |
51 | } | |
52 | ||
53 | unsigned long iov_shorten(struct iovec *iov, unsigned long nr_segs, size_t to); | |
